什麼是重定向?
重定向是一種計算技術,可讓您將資料或請求從一個位置重新路由到另一個位置。這就像告訴您的電腦將訊息發送到與最初預期不同的位址。這可以方便地用於各種目的,從管理網路流量到簡化檔案路徑。
重定向在 Web 開發中如何運作?
在 Web 開發中,重定向通常用於自動將使用者從一個統一資源定位器 (URL) 傳送到另一個。例如,當您變更網頁位址時,您可以設定重新導向,以便任何嘗試存取舊 URL 的人都會自動傳送到新 URL。這是一種讓用戶保持無縫連接並維持流量的方法。
重定向可以應用於網路流量嗎?
是的,在網路中,經常使用重定向來管理資料流。想像一下您正在訪問一個網站,並且您最初連接的伺服器過載。透過重定向,您可以無縫重定向到不太繁忙的伺服器,確保更流暢的體驗。這就像在數位領域繞道以避免交通擁堵一樣。
重定向在網路安全中發揮什麼作用?
重定向是網路安全策略的重要組成部分。它可用於將惡意流量從網路的脆弱區域轉移出去。例如,如果系統偵測到潛在威脅,它可以將傳入資料重新導向到安全環境進行分析,從而保護核心基礎設施免受潛在損害。
重定向在程式設計上有應用嗎?
是的,在程式設計中,經常使用重定向來管理輸入和輸出流。例如,您可以將程式的輸出重定向到文件,而不是將其顯示在螢幕上。這種靈活性使您可以控制資料的去向,從而增強程式碼的多功能性。
重定向對資料處理有用嗎?
是的,在資料處理中,重定向是一個方便的工具。假設您正在執行一個產生大量資料的腳本。您可以將該輸出重定向到一個文件,而不是讓螢幕上堆滿所有詳細資訊。這不僅使事情保持整潔,而且還允許您按照自己的步調查看數據。
重新導向如何增強軟體應用程式的使用者體驗?
在軟體應用程式中,重定向可用於建立無縫的使用者體驗。例如,如果您正在使用需要身份驗證的應用程序,並且您尚未登錄,則該應用程式可以將您重定向到登錄畫面。這是一種用戶友好的方式,可以引導您到達正確的位置,而不會造成混亂。
重定向可以幫助優化網站效能嗎?
是的,在網站優化中,經常使用重定向來提高效能。如果網頁已移動或重新設計,重新導向可確保訪客自動傳送至新版本。這不僅可以避免用戶遇到損壞的鏈接,還可以幫助搜尋引擎正確索引更新的內容。
重定向如何有助於高效率的伺服器管理?
在伺服器管理中,重定向可以成為救星。如果您要遷移到新伺服器或重組檔案系統,重定向可讓您在不中斷使用者存取的情況下更新路徑。這就像豎起一個路標,即使道路佈局發生變化,也能引導交通到達正確的目的地。
重定向有利於處理 API 請求嗎?
是的,在應用程式介面 (API) 開發中,可以使用重定向來有效地管理請求。例如,如果 API 端點暫時不可用,重定向可以將請求引導至備份伺服器或提供友善的錯誤訊息。它確保即使遇到問題,與 API 互動的使用者或應用程式也能獲得流暢的體驗。
如何利用重新導向來實現負載平衡?
在負載平衡中,重定向是一個關鍵策略。當您有多個伺服器處理請求時,重新導向可確保負載均勻分佈。如果一台伺服器不堪重負,重定向可以將傳入請求傳送到其他伺服器,從而防止瓶頸並保持最佳效能。
如何使用重新導向來處理網站上的錯誤頁面?
在網路開發中,常使用重定向來自訂錯誤頁面。您可以將使用者重新導向到提供有用資訊或建議替代內容的自訂錯誤頁面,而不是顯示通用的「404 Not Found」訊息。這是一種將令人沮喪的體驗轉變為引導用戶訪問網站相關部分的機會的方法。
重定向可以幫助網站實施A/B測試嗎?
是的,在 A/B 測試中,重定向是一個基本工具。當您想要比較網頁的不同版本以查看哪個版本效能更好時,重新導向可讓您將使用者傳送到不同的版本。透過這種方式,您可以收集有關用戶行為的數據,並就最能引起受眾共鳴的設計或內容做出明智的決策。
在程式設計中,重定向可以是暫時的還是永久的?
是的,重定向可以是暫時的,也可以是永久的。暫時重定向(HTTP 狀態代碼 302)表示移動是暫時的,當您希望原始 URL 將來再次有效時非常有用。另一方面,永久重定向(HTTP 狀態代碼 301)告訴瀏覽器和搜尋引擎該移動是永久性的,他們應該相應地更新其記錄。
命令列操作中如何實現重定向?
在命令列中,重定向是管理輸入和輸出的強大工具。例如,您可以使用“>”符號將命令的輸出重新導向到檔案。如果您想追加到檔案中,「>>」符號會派上用場。這允許您將命令或腳本的結果捕獲到文件中以供以後查看或分析。
可以使用重定向在 Web 伺服器中建立虛擬目錄嗎?
是的,在 Web 伺服器中,重定向通常用於建立虛擬目錄。這意味著統一資源定位器 (URL) 路徑可以重新導向到伺服器上的不同位置,甚至完全重新導向到不同的伺服器。這是一種建立網站並使 URL 更加用戶友好的便捷方法,而無需實際重新排列檔案系統。
如何在電子郵件通訊中使用重新導向?
在電子郵件通訊中,重定向通常用於轉發訊息。當您設定電子郵件轉址時,您實際上是將電子郵件從一個帳戶重新導向到另一個帳戶。這是管理多個電子郵件地址或確保可以從中央收件匣存取重要訊息的便捷方法。此處的重定向可確保電子郵件無縫到達預期目的地。